#1f3e5e basic color information

#1f3e5e

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#1f3e5e has decimal index of: 2047582, is composed of 12.2% red, 24.3% green and 36.9% blue. #1f3e5e in CMYK color model, is composed of 67% cyan, 34% magenta, 0% yellow and 63.1% black.
#333366 is the closest web-safe color to #1f3e5e.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
